Morton Industries is hiring for a Process Engineer Tech! This role plans and coordinates manufacturing process of an industrial establishment and develops work measurement procedures and performs time-and-motion studies to promote efficient and economical utilization of personnel and facilities.

Responsibilities

  • Studies engineering prints, drawings, models, and other specifications to obtain data on proposed part.
  • Develops, evaluates, and improves manufacturing methods.
  • Applies knowledge of functions and processes of various departments and capacities of machines and equipment to determine tool requirements and establish sequence of operations to manufacture parts.
  • Lists routing of operations to be performed.
  • Indicates machines, cutting tools, fixtures, and other equipment to be used, and estimates times needed to perform each operation.
  • Develops or revises standard operational and working practices and observes workers to ensure compliance with standards.
  • Confers with establishment personnel to implement operation procedures and resolve system malfunctions.
  • Confers with workers in other departments to provide technical information.
  • Participates in meetings, seminars, and training sessions.
  • Directs or conducts observation and analysis of personnel and work procedures to determine time-and-motion requirements of job duties.
  • Analyzes work study data and equipment specifications to establish time and production standards.
  • Applies mathematical analysis to determine validity and reliability of sampling and work study statistics.
  • Applies principles of industrial engineering and applied psychology to evaluate work methods proposals and to develop recommendations to management affecting work methods, wage rates, and budget decisions.
